trying to debug this and having trouble

displays a Celsius temperature

#include
using namespace std;

//function prototypes
int getFahrenheit();
float calcCelsius(int);
int displayCelsius();

int main()
{
//declare variables
int fahrenheit = 0;
float celsius = 0.0;

//get input item
fahrenheit = getFahrenheit();

//calculate Celsius
celsius = calcCelsius(fahrenheit);

//display output item
cout << fixed;
cout << "Celsius: " << celsius << endl;
return 0;
} //end of main function

//*****program-defined functions*****

int getFahrenheit()
{
int tempF = 0;
cout << "Enter Fahrenheit temperature: ";
cin >> tempF;
return tempF;
} //end of getFahrenheit function

float calcCelsius(int tempFahrenheit)
{
float tempC = 0.0;
tempC = 5.0 / 9.0 * (tempFahrenheit - 32);
return tempC;
} //end of calcCelsius function

displayCelsius()
{
int temp;
cout << "Dipl temp: ";//display the temperture calculated from fehrenheit to celsius
return temp;//return celsius temperature
} //end of dsiplayCelsius function


Comments

  • : displays a Celsius temperature
    :
    : #include
    : //using namespace std; <<<--- What's with this? I tried to delete it.
    : //function prototypes
    : int getFahrenheit();
    : float calcCelsius(int);
    : int displayCelsius();
    :
    : int main()
    : {
    : //declare variables
    : int fahrenheit = 0;
    : float celsius = 0.0;
    :
    : //get input item
    : fahrenheit = getFahrenheit();
    :
    : //calculate Celsius
    : celsius = calcCelsius(fahrenheit);
    :
    : //display output item
    // cout << fixed;
    //try thiss..
    cout.precision(2);

    : cout << "Celsius: " << celsius << endl;
    : return 0;
    : } //end of main function
    :
    : //*****program-defined functions*****
    :
    : int getFahrenheit()
    : {
    : int tempF = 0;
    : cout << "Enter Fahrenheit temperature: ";
    : cin >> tempF;
    : return tempF;
    : } //end of getFahrenheit function
    :
    : float calcCelsius(int tempFahrenheit)
    : {
    : float tempC = 0.0;
    : tempC = 5.0 / 9.0 * (tempFahrenheit - 32);
    : return tempC;
    : } //end of calcCelsius function
    :
    : displayCelsius()
    : {
    : int temp;
    : cout << "Dipl temp: ";//display the temperture calculated from fehrenheit to celsius
    : return temp;//return celsius temperature
    : } //end of dsiplayCelsius function
    :
    :
    :

    I have changed your code just take a look above. =)
  • Hi,

    I replied to this thread on another message board!



Sign In or Register to comment.

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ories